Are you sure? I thought the ID for this would be identicle to the specific Leopard cooler, this is just longer.Originally posted by Steven Vaccaro View PostSorry I dont.
http://www.offshoreelectrics.com/pro...ham-castle1515
I thought the Castle Neu 1515 -2200Kv had same motor OD as the Leopard???
Am I correct here? I was going to buy this one anyway since I don't use that Chinese motor mount.
Castle 1515 2200--- 1.57" x 25.4 = 39.878mm
Lepard 4074--- 39.8mm
.07mm / 25.4 = .00275" difference, Nada, not enough to be a problem IMO.Attached FilesLast edited by ray schrauwen; 07-21-2010, 11:13 PM.
